Skip to content

Commit 8a3760f

Browse files
authored
Runtimes update (#21043)
* Add new dotnet runtime * Add node runtimes for AzureRmWebAppDeployment
1 parent cbcb23c commit 8a3760f

File tree

12 files changed

+26
-8
lines changed

12 files changed

+26
-8
lines changed

Tasks/AzureFunctionAppV1/deploymentProvider/BuiltInLinuxWebAppDeploymentProvider.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-20,6 +20,7 @@ const linuxFunctionRuntimeSettingValue = new Map([
2020
[ 'DOTNET-ISOLATED|6.0', 'dotnet-isolated '],
2121
[ 'DOTNET-ISOLATED|7.0', 'dotnet-isolated '],
2222
[ 'DOTNET-ISOLATED|8.0', 'dotnet-isolated '],
23+
[ 'DOTNET-ISOLATED|9.0', 'dotnet-isolated '],
2324
[ 'JAVA|8', 'java ' ],
2425
[ 'JAVA|11', 'java ' ],
2526
[ 'JAVA|17', 'java ' ],

Tasks/AzureFunctionAppV1/task.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 1,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"minimumAgentVersion": "2.104.1",
@@ -120,6 +120,7 @@
120120
"DOTNET-ISOLATED|6.0": "DOTNET-ISOLATED|6.0",
121121
"DOTNET-ISOLATED|7.0": "DOTNET-ISOLATED|7.0",
122122
"DOTNET-ISOLATED|8.0": "DOTNET-ISOLATED|8.0",
123+
"DOTNET-ISOLATED|9.0": "DOTNET-ISOLATED|9.0",
123124
"JAVA|8": "JAVA|8",
124125
"JAVA|11": "JAVA|11",
125126
"JAVA|17": "JAVA|17",

Tasks/AzureFunctionAppV1/task.loc.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 1,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"minimumAgentVersion": "2.104.1",
@@ -120,6 +120,7 @@
120120
"DOTNET-ISOLATED|6.0": "DOTNET-ISOLATED|6.0",
121121
"DOTNET-ISOLATED|7.0": "DOTNET-ISOLATED|7.0",
122122
"DOTNET-ISOLATED|8.0": "DOTNET-ISOLATED|8.0",
123+
"DOTNET-ISOLATED|9.0": "DOTNET-ISOLATED|9.0",
123124
"JAVA|8": "JAVA|8",
124125
"JAVA|11": "JAVA|11",
125126
"JAVA|17": "JAVA|17",

Tasks/AzureFunctionAppV2/deploymentProvider/BuiltInLinuxWebAppDeploymentProvider.ts

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,6 +22,7 @@ const linuxFunctionRuntimeSettingValue = new Map([
2222
[ 'DOTNET-ISOLATED|6.0', 'dotnet-isolated '],
2323
[ 'DOTNET-ISOLATED|7.0', 'dotnet-isolated '],
2424
[ 'DOTNET-ISOLATED|8.0', 'dotnet-isolated '],
25+
[ 'DOTNET-ISOLATED|9.0', 'dotnet-isolated '],
2526
[ 'JAVA|8', 'java ' ],
2627
[ 'JAVA|11', 'java ' ],
2728
[ 'JAVA|17', 'java ' ],

Tasks/AzureFunctionAppV2/task.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 2,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"releaseNotes": "What's new in version 2.* <br /> Removed WAR Deploy Support, setting Web.Config options, and the option for the Startup command for Linux Azure Function Apps.",
@@ -132,6 +132,7 @@
132132
"DOTNET-ISOLATED|6.0": "DOTNET-ISOLATED|6.0",
133133
"DOTNET-ISOLATED|7.0": "DOTNET-ISOLATED|7.0",
134134
"DOTNET-ISOLATED|8.0": "DOTNET-ISOLATED|8.0",
135+
"DOTNET-ISOLATED|9.0": "DOTNET-ISOLATED|9.0",
135136
"JAVA|8": "JAVA|8",
136137
"JAVA|11": "JAVA|11",
137138
"JAVA|17": "JAVA|17",

Tasks/AzureFunctionAppV2/task.loc.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 2,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"releaseNotes": "ms-resource:loc.releaseNotes",
@@ -132,6 +132,7 @@
132132
"DOTNET-ISOLATED|6.0": "DOTNET-ISOLATED|6.0",
133133
"DOTNET-ISOLATED|7.0": "DOTNET-ISOLATED|7.0",
134134
"DOTNET-ISOLATED|8.0": "DOTNET-ISOLATED|8.0",
135+
"DOTNET-ISOLATED|9.0": "DOTNET-ISOLATED|9.0",
135136
"JAVA|8": "JAVA|8",
136137
"JAVA|11": "JAVA|11",
137138
"JAVA|17": "JAVA|17",

Tasks/AzureRmWebAppDeploymentV4/deploymentProvider/BuiltInLinuxWebAppDeploymentProvider.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-23,6 +23,8 @@ const linuxFunctionRuntimeSettingValue = new Map([
2323
[ 'NODE|10', 'node ' ],
2424
[ 'NODE|12', 'node ' ],
2525
[ 'NODE|14', 'node ' ],
26+
[ 'NODE|20', 'node ' ],
27+
[ 'NODE|22', 'node ' ],
2628
[ 'PYTHON|3.6', 'python '],
2729
[ 'PYTHON|3.7', 'python '],
2830
[ 'PYTHON|3.8', 'python ']

Tasks/AzureRmWebAppDeploymentV4/task.json

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 4,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"releaseNotes": "What's new in version 4.*<br />Supports Zip Deploy, Run From Package, War Deploy [Details here](https://aka.ms/appServiceDeploymentMethods)<br />Supports App Service Environments<br />Improved UI for discovering different App service types supported by the task<br/>Run From Package is the preferred deployment method, which makes files in wwwroot folder read-only<br/>Click [here](https://aka.ms/azurermwebdeployreadme) for more information.",
@@ -242,6 +242,8 @@
242242
"NODE|10": "NODE|10 (functionapp v2/v3)",
243243
"NODE|12": "NODE|12 (functionapp v3)",
244244
"NODE|14": "NODE|14 (functionapp v3)",
245+
"NODE|20": "NODE|20 (functionapp v4)",
246+
"NODE|22": "NODE|22 (functionapp v4)",
245247
"PYTHON|3.6": "PYTHON|3.6 (functionapp v2/v3)",
246248
"PYTHON|3.7": "PYTHON|3.7 (functionapp v2/v3)",
247249
"PYTHON|3.8": "PYTHON|3.8 (functionapp v3)"

Tasks/AzureRmWebAppDeploymentV4/task.loc.json

Lines changed: 3 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@
1717
"author": "Microsoft Corporation",
1818
"version": {
1919
"Major": 4,
20-
"Minor": 257,
20+
"Minor": 258,
2121
"Patch": 0
2222
},
2323
"releaseNotes": "ms-resource:loc.releaseNotes",
@@ -242,6 +242,8 @@
242242
"NODE|10": "NODE|10 (functionapp v2/v3)",
243243
"NODE|12": "NODE|12 (functionapp v3)",
244244
"NODE|14": "NODE|14 (functionapp v3)",
245+
"NODE|20": "NODE|20 (functionapp v4)",
246+
"NODE|22": "NODE|22 (functionapp v4)",
245247
"PYTHON|3.6": "PYTHON|3.6 (functionapp v2/v3)",
246248
"PYTHON|3.7": "PYTHON|3.7 (functionapp v2/v3)",
247249
"PYTHON|3.8": "PYTHON|3.8 (functionapp v3)"

Tasks/AzureRmWebAppDeploymentV5/deploymentProvider/BuiltInLinuxWebAppDeploymentProvider.ts

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-24,6 +24,8 @@ const linuxFunctionRuntimeSettingValue = new Map([
2424
[ 'NODE|10', 'node ' ],
2525
[ 'NODE|12', 'node ' ],
2626
[ 'NODE|14', 'node ' ],
27+
[ 'NODE|20', 'node ' ],
28+
[ 'NODE|22', 'node ' ],
2729
[ 'PYTHON|3.6', 'python '],
2830
[ 'PYTHON|3.7', 'python '],
2931
[ 'PYTHON|3.8', 'python ']

0 commit comments

Comments
 (0)